Psalm 7

Prayer for Justice

A Shiggaion[a] of David, which he sang to the Lord concerning the words of Cush,[b] a Benjaminite.

1 Yahweh my God, I seek refuge in You;(a)
save me from all my pursuers and rescue me(b)
2 or they[c] will tear me like a lion,
ripping me apart with no one to rescue me.[d](c)

3 Yahweh my God, if I have done this,
if there is injustice on my hands,(d)
4 if I have done harm to one at peace with me(e)
or have plundered[e] my adversary without cause,(f)
5 may an enemy pursue and overtake me;
may he trample me to the ground(g)
and leave my honor in the dust.(h) Selah

6 Rise up, Lord , in Your anger;
lift Yourself up against the fury of my adversaries;(i)
awake for me;[f](j)
You have ordained[g] a judgment.(k)
7 Let the assembly of peoples gather around You;(l)
take Your seat[h] on high over it.(m)
8 The Lord judges the peoples;(n)
vindicate me, Lord ,
according to my righteousness and my integrity.[i](o)

9 Let the evil of the wicked come to an end,(p)
but establish the righteous.(q)
The One who examines the thoughts and emotions[j]
is a righteous God.(r)
10 My shield is with[k] God,(s)
who saves the upright in heart.(t)
11 God is a righteous judge
and a God who shows His wrath every day.(u)

12 If anyone does not repent,
God[l] will sharpen His sword;(v)
He has strung[m] His bow and made it ready.(w)
13 He has prepared His deadly weapons;
He tips His arrows with fire.(x)

14 See, the wicked one is pregnant with evil,
conceives trouble, and gives birth to deceit.(y)
15 He dug a pit and hollowed it out
but fell into the hole he had made.(z)
16 His trouble comes back on his own head,
and his violence falls on the top of his head.(aa)

17 I will thank the Lord for His righteousness;
I will sing about the name of Yahweh the Most High.(ab)

Psalm 8

God's Glory, Man's Dignity

For the choir director: on the Gittith.(a) A Davidic psalm.

1 Yahweh, our Lord,
how magnificent is Your name throughout the earth!(b)

You have covered the heavens with Your majesty.[a](c)
2 Because of Your adversaries,
You have established a stronghold[b]
from the mouths of children and nursing infants(d)
to silence the enemy and the avenger.

3 When I observe Your heavens,
the work of Your fingers,
the moon and the stars,
which You set in place,(e)
4 what is man that You remember him,
the son of man that You look after him?(f)
5 You made him little less than God[c][d]
and crowned him with glory and honor.
6 You made him lord over the works of Your hands;
You put everything under his feet:[e](g)
7 all the sheep and oxen,
as well as the animals in the wild,
8 the birds of the sky,
and the fish of the sea
that pass through the currents of the seas.(h)

9 Yahweh, our Lord,
how magnificent is Your name throughout the earth!

Chapter 7

28 As He was teaching in the temple complex,(ag) Jesus cried out, "You know Me and you know where I am from. Yet I have not come on My own, but the One who sent Me(ah) is true. You don't know Him;(ai) 29 I know Him because I am from Him, and He sent Me." (aj)

30 Then they tried to seize Him. Yet no one laid a hand on Him because His hour[d] had not yet come. 31 However, many from the crowd believed in Him and said, "When the Messiah comes, He won't perform more signs than this man has done,(ak) will He?"

32 The Pharisees(al) heard the crowd muttering these things about Him, so the chief priests(am) and the Pharisees sent temple police to arrest Him.

33 Then Jesus said, "I am only with you for a short time.(an) Then I'm going to the One who sent Me.(ao) 34 You will look for Me, but you will not find Me; and where I am, you cannot come." (ap)

35 Then the Jews(aq) said to one another, "Where does He intend to go so we won't find Him? He doesn't intend to go to the Dispersion[e](ar) among the Greeks(as) and teach the Greeks, does He? 36 What is this remark He made: ‘You will look for Me, and you will not find Me; and where I am, you cannot come'(at) ?"

The Promise of the Spirit

37 On the last and most important day of the festival,(au) Jesus stood up and cried out, "If anyone is thirsty, he should come to Me [f](av) and drink!(aw) 38 The one who believes in Me,(ax) as the Scripture(ay) has said,[g] will have streams of living water(az) flow(ba) from deep within him." 39 He said this about the Spirit.(bb) Those who believed in Jesus were going to receive the Spirit,(bc) for the Spirit[h] had not yet been received[i][j] because Jesus had not yet been glorified.

The People Are Divided over Jesus

40 When some from the crowd heard these words, they said, "This really is the Prophet!"[k](bd) 41 Others said, "This is the Messiah!" But some said, "Surely the Messiah doesn't come from Galilee, does He? 42 Doesn't the Scripture(be) say that the Messiah comes from David's(bf) offspring[l] and from the town of Bethlehem,(bg) where David once lived?" 43 So a division(bh) occurred among the crowd because of Him. 44 Some of them wanted to seize Him,(bi) but no one laid hands on Him.

Debate over Jesus' Claims

45 Then the temple police(bj) came to the chief priests(bk) and Pharisees, who asked them, "Why haven't you brought Him?"

46 The police answered, "No man ever spoke like this!"[m](bl)

47 Then the Pharisees responded to them: "Are you fooled(bm) too? 48 Have any of the rulers(bn) or Pharisees believed in Him? 49 But this crowd, which doesn't know the law, is accursed!"

50 Nicodemus(bo)—the one who came to Him previously, being one of them—said to them, 51 "Our law doesn't judge a man before it hears from him and knows what he's doing, does it?"(bp)

52 "You aren't from Galilee(bq) too, are you?" they replied. "Investigate and you will see that no prophet arises from Galilee."[n](br)

[53 So each one went to his house.
